34 lines
898 B
Diff
34 lines
898 B
Diff
From c5de7c407853b807e8d0c764e6325bb1311f39cd Mon Sep 17 00:00:00 2001
|
|
From: Xing Li <lixing@loongson.cn>
|
|
Date: Tue, 4 Jul 2023 15:10:03 +0800
|
|
Subject: [PATCH 2/2] Fix tst-cancel21.c to suit kernel struct sigcontext
|
|
change. * nptl/tst-cancel21.c
|
|
|
|
---
|
|
nptl/tst-cancel21.c | 4 ++--
|
|
1 file changed, 2 insertions(+), 2 deletions(-)
|
|
|
|
diff --git a/nptl/tst-cancel21.c b/nptl/tst-cancel21.c
|
|
index b10fdbc1..a3653f21 100644
|
|
--- a/nptl/tst-cancel21.c
|
|
+++ b/nptl/tst-cancel21.c
|
|
@@ -217,14 +217,14 @@ static int
|
|
do_test (void)
|
|
{
|
|
stack_t ss;
|
|
- ss.ss_sp = malloc (2 * SIGSTKSZ);
|
|
+ ss.ss_sp = malloc (4 * SIGSTKSZ);
|
|
if (ss.ss_sp == NULL)
|
|
{
|
|
puts ("failed to allocate alternate stack");
|
|
return 1;
|
|
}
|
|
ss.ss_flags = 0;
|
|
- ss.ss_size = 2 * SIGSTKSZ;
|
|
+ ss.ss_size = 4 * SIGSTKSZ;
|
|
if (sigaltstack (&ss, NULL) < 0)
|
|
{
|
|
printf ("sigaltstack failed %m\n");
|
|
--
|
|
2.27.0
|
|
|